Job Description:
This job is responsible for leading and executing on internal control discipline and operational excellence within Chief Financial Officer (CFO) Organization. Key responsibilities include executing CFO processes and tools to drive adherence to enterprise-wide standards. Job expectations include supporting the implementation of quality assurance and quality control processes within the CFO organization through ongoing monitoring and testing of controls, identifying issues and control improvements for remediation, and building out actions plans and milestones.
Responsibilities:
+ Experienced strategic thinker and visual storyteller to craft clear, compelling and relatable content that articulates how our strategy and deliveries align to CFO purpose and priorities
+ Communicate both written and verbally to impacted stakeholders across CFO in ad hoc and continual strategic initiative routines
+ Overseeing the work of other teammates and coordinate across a wide range of stakeholders to drive assessments and other projects to completion
+ Participating in discussions with process and control owners to develop approaches to resolve gaps, and/or address weaknesses or deficiencies when necessary
+ Participation on or leading teams conducting various process, control and governance analysis and work streams
+ Engaging key business partners to facilitate completion of assigned deliverables and explain results
+ Leads the assessment of the design and effectiveness of the risk and control environment to support Client Operational Services and ensure adherence to enterprise-wide standards
